First start of day always has a backfire sort of noise 200 1989

My '89 244 does a kind of backfire thing (a not really loud noise with a sort of mild jump) when I first start it in the morning. My mechanic replaced the rotor, which seemed to help for a couple of days, then it started doing it again. (It also seems to run a little rough for a few seconds after this happens also.) If I turn it off and restart it, it doesn't do it. He's suggested the fuel pump check valve as our next try for a fix. Are we on the right track??
